Transaction

17eb642fce90c0dc0bcbcaa032dbeb1a09817e0a3fc3e8c80c7f7048a69b8f66
180,666 confirmations
Timestamp
1665107981
Block757,459
Fee1,320 sats
Fee rate6 sats/vB
view on mempool.space

Inputs & Outputs